資源描述:
《圖書借閱管理系統(tǒng)的設計與實現(xiàn)畢業(yè)論文》由會員上傳分享,免費在線閱讀,更多相關內(nèi)容在學術論文-天天文庫。
1、圖書借閱管理系統(tǒng)的設計與實現(xiàn)畢業(yè)論文目錄摘要IAbstractII前言1第一章緒論21.1課題背景21.2課題意義及目的21.3圖書借閱管理系統(tǒng)的簡介31.4系統(tǒng)設計思想31.4.1總體設計思想31.4.2詳細設計思想31.5本章小結4第二章可行性分析52.1技術可行性52.2運行可行性52.3經(jīng)濟可行性52.4本章小結6第三章需求分析73.1圖書借閱管理系統(tǒng)需求分析73.1.1圖書借閱管理系統(tǒng)功能需求73.1.2圖書借閱管理系統(tǒng)功能劃分83.1.3功能描述93.2系統(tǒng)數(shù)據(jù)分析與數(shù)據(jù)描述103.3外部接口需求103.3.1用戶界面10iii3.3.2硬件接口103.3.
2、3軟件接口113.3.4故障處理113.4性能需求與軟件屬性需求113.5本章小結11第四章系統(tǒng)總體設計124.1圖書借閱管理系統(tǒng)開發(fā)架構簡介124.1.1B/S架構簡介124.1.2C/S架構簡介124.2系統(tǒng)模塊總體設計124.3數(shù)據(jù)庫設計144.4本章小結16第五章詳細設計與實現(xiàn)175.1運行平臺設置175.2數(shù)據(jù)庫的連接175.3系統(tǒng)主界面設計185.4后臺功能模塊設計與實現(xiàn)205.4.1登錄模塊205.4.2圖書管理模塊205.4.3借還管理模塊245.4.4人員管理模塊275.4.5綜合管理模塊295.5本章小結30第六章系統(tǒng)測試316.1軟件測試316.2
3、本系統(tǒng)測試316.2.1高級管理員權限測試326.2.2普通管理員權限測試326.3本章小結33iii結論34參考文獻35致謝36iii圖書借閱管理系統(tǒng)的設計與實現(xiàn)前言隨著計算機硬件環(huán)境和網(wǎng)絡環(huán)境的快速發(fā)展,人類已經(jīng)進入了信息化社會,信息和數(shù)據(jù)的處理已日益進入了自動化、網(wǎng)絡化階段,因此,開發(fā)相關的信息管理系統(tǒng)已成為社會各行各業(yè)之必須。計算機技術作為一門高新技術,包含了信息技術、通訊技術等各個技術,可為社會和企業(yè)解決許多難題并帶來可觀的經(jīng)濟效益。圖書館管理系統(tǒng)是典型的信息管理系統(tǒng),而本次畢業(yè)設計的任務是,構建一個圖書館管理系統(tǒng),采用.Net技術[1]和SQLSERVER數(shù)
4、據(jù)庫訪問[2]來實現(xiàn),以完善個人、小型圖書館、中小型企事業(yè)單位的圖書管理。其主要研究內(nèi)容是[3]:用戶可以通過網(wǎng)頁登錄系統(tǒng),查詢書籍和自我信息[4];管理員可以對圖書、用戶等信息進入增加、修改、刪除等操作;也可以進行借出操作和歸還操作。本設計主要用于中小規(guī)模的圖書管理,總體任務是使圖書管理工作規(guī)范化、系統(tǒng)化、程序化,避免圖書管理的隨意性,提高信息處理的速度和準確性,能夠及時、準確、有效的查詢和修改圖書情況[5]。最后,總結了系統(tǒng)的特點,優(yōu)勢及不足之處,并對未來的發(fā)展和應用前景做出相關的展望。35圖書借閱管理系統(tǒng)的設計與實現(xiàn)第一章緒論隨著各圖書館的藏書量不斷增多和圖書館規(guī)
5、模的不斷擴大,管理這些龐大的系統(tǒng)是非常困難的,因為圖書的情況不是一成不變的,因此對圖書的管理必須是動態(tài)的,而這對于即使是多個管理人員來說也是一件很復雜的事情。為了讓管理員可以從繁重的工作中解脫出來,用一個軟件便可以很容易地對所有圖書進行準確無誤、輕松自如的管理。因此,開發(fā)一個圖書管理系統(tǒng)軟件是很有必要的,它也是畢業(yè)設計的主題意義和目標。圖書管理系統(tǒng)的重要的部分就是圖書的流通:讀者與圖書、管理員與圖書等[3]。而這些信息間的流通數(shù)據(jù)量比較大,信息也比較繁瑣,因而需要的系統(tǒng)應該具有準確性和高效性。1.1課題背景當今社會是信息飛速發(fā)展的社會,在社會各個行業(yè)中,很大程度上都依賴
6、于信息處理,這正是作為信息載體的計算機被廣泛應用的時代環(huán)境。計算機最大的好處是它能夠進行快捷準確的信息處理。使用計算機來進行信息處理,不僅能提高工作效率,而且安全性也是手工操作不可比擬的,尤其對比較復雜的信息管理,計算機更能發(fā)揮其優(yōu)越性。本系統(tǒng)就是為了更好地管理復雜的圖書借閱信息而設計開發(fā)的。1.2課題意義及目的隨著圖書館的不斷擴大和圖書信息的不斷增多,如果進行圖書借閱管理的時候還是使用傳統(tǒng)的手工方式,那么圖書管理的工作必定混亂和復雜,傳統(tǒng)的借閱情況一般都是記錄在借書證中,圖書的書目和內(nèi)容一般都是記錄在標簽卡片中,圖書管理人員也只是開始的時候比較清楚,時間如果長了,要再
7、進行校對,就必須在眾多的文本資料中進行翻閱、查找,造成查詢耗力、耗時[5]。如果還想對更早的圖書信息進行管理就更是難上加難。綜上所述,當下很有必要去開發(fā)一個圖書借閱管理系統(tǒng),此系統(tǒng)可以使圖書借閱管理工作的程序化、系統(tǒng)化、規(guī)范化。并可以擁有圖書信息的快速檢索、用戶信息和圖書借閱信息管理等功能,來避免圖書借閱管理的隨意性,提高圖書借閱管理的效率和準確性,能夠有效、安全的查詢和修改各個圖書的情況,以實現(xiàn)圖書借閱管理的高效、快捷、準確與統(tǒng)一。35圖書借閱管理系統(tǒng)的設計與實現(xiàn)1.3圖書借閱管理系統(tǒng)的簡介此系統(tǒng)是基于C#[6]和SqlServer[7